Biography

Although born in Germany on Bitburg Air Base, Linda Somers ran for the United States, finishing 31st in the marathon at the 1996 Atlanta Olympics. Somers was USA Champion in the marathon in 1993-94 and finished second in 1989, also finishing second in 1996 when it doubled as the Olympic Trials. She competed at the 1995 World Championships, finishing 7th. Somers ran in seven US Olympic marathon trials from 1984-2012. She continued running in masters’ competition, and set several age group world records.

Somers ran in college at U Cal Davis, graduating in 1983 with a degree in economics. She had not run track in high school, playing tennis instead, but started running as a freshman at Davis to stay in shape for tennis. She later went to law school at Davis, eventually practicing general business and real estate law.

Personal Best: Mar – 2-30:06 (1996).
